
Cost of Land Sloping in Meridian
The cost of land sloping in Meridian, ID, can vary widely based on several factors. Whether you're preparing a site for construction or improving drainage, understanding the elements that influence pricing can help you budget effectively.
Factors Affecting Cost
- Topography: The natural slope and features of the land.
- Soil Type: Different soils require different equipment and effort.
- Accessibility: Ease of access to the site for machinery and workers.
- Permits and Regulations: Local regulations and necessary permits.
- Project Size: Larger projects generally have higher costs.
- Labor Rates: Local labor costs in Meridian, ID.
- Equipment Needed: Specific machinery required for the job.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Meridian, ID) |
---|---|
Basic Land Grading | $1,000 - $3,000 |
Erosion Control Measures | $500 - $2,000 |
Soil Testing and Analysis | $300 - $800 |
Installing Retaining Walls | $3,000 - $8,000 |
Drainage Solutions | $1,500 - $5,000 |
Excavation and Removal of Debris | $1,200 - $4,000 |
Site Survey and Planning | $500 - $1,500 |
